 Today I saw The Girl With the Dragon Tattoo. I was a little apprehensive when I heard that they were making an American version, because I thought the Swedish versions were already so good. I've read and loved all of the books, especially the first one. This film is excellent. I think one of the best ones of 2011, but I really haven't seen that many. The casting was perfect, especially Rooney Mara. She was incredible and deserves a Best Actress nomination or something. This movie was extremely cool. All the clothes were very cool, the scenery was beautiful, the homes and interiors were cool- it was just a very cool movie. Wish I had a more eloquent way to describe it. It was extremely violent and graphic though, so don't see it if that sort of thing makes you queasy or uncomfortable. This $@#% cray.
